March 16, 2005
SALT LAKE CITY - The University of Utah announced the addition of a Spring Goalkeeper Academy, which is scheduled to begin April 4th. The Spring Goalkeeper Academy joins the lineup of Utah Women's Soccer Academy camps that will take place during the summer months.
The Spring Goalkeeper Academy will be run by University of Utah Assistant Coach Leslie Weeks and well as current Ute players. The goal of the Academy is to offer comprehensive goalkeeper education to players ages 10-18 and provide a fun, safe, and technically challenging environment in which to develop individual skills.
The six week program is grouped by age and skill level, ensuring that each player can progress at their own pace and build confidence in their abilities. Each keeper will receive expert personalized instruction and the opportunity to test newly-acquired skills in the team context, and in a positive and supportive group environment. Training is conducted in an atmosphere that fosters good sportsmanship and leadership on and off the field.
The Spring Goalkeeper Academy will offer two programs based on each player's skill level and training needs: 1) Basic Program-An intense and comprehensive training program for players of all ages that covers all essential technical and tactical elements of goalkeeping. 2) Advanced Program-A specialized program for keepers age 13 and above with strong technical ability and extensive experience.
